dc.description.abstractOrganizations are complex systems embedded in their environment. Different kinds of stakeholder submit their interests, so called stakes, to the organization. These ecological stakes have to be taken into account in everyday business. The huge amount of stakes leads to a significant complexity. Based on the Topic Maps standard, which is originated in the fields of knowledge management and semantic web, this article presents a model for mapping such networks of stakes. This network supports the management of stakes and describes a basis for a standardized IT assisted evaluation.de
